Mongodb Group By Field. Grouping results by multiple fields is a common necessity w
Grouping results by multiple fields is a common necessity when analyzing complex datasets with Nov 4, 2021 · This tutorial explains how to group by multiple fields in MongoDB when performing a query, including several examples. Here we discuss how group by works in MongoDB along with examples respectively for better understanding. Feb 2, 2024 · In this article, we will look at the list of operators used along with aggregation and how you can implement them with the help of particular examples. group( { key: 'column', initial: {sum:0}, reduce: function(d Learn how to use an aggregation stage to add new fields to your documents. Feb 3, 2024 · As a NoSQL database, MongoDB provides a powerful aggregation framework for transforming and combining data within the database. Dec 27, 2023 · In particular, MongoDB makes it easy to group data across multiple fields or dimensions. The $group stage combines multiple documents with the same field, fields, or expression into a single document according to a group key. It covers the MongoDB sche Mongodb select all fields group by one field and sort by another field Asked 11 years, 6 months ago Modified 8 years, 3 months ago Viewed 14k times Dec 27, 2023 · In particular, MongoDB makes it easy to group data across multiple fields or dimensions. OneCompiler's MongoDB online editor helps you to write, debug, run and test MongoDB queries and scripts online. The aggregation pipeline performs the following operations: Matches a subset of documents by a field value Groups documents by common field values Adds computated fields to each result document Before You Mar 6, 2023 · Guide to MongoDB Group by Multiple Fields. May 9, 2024 · Related: Group by Multiple Fields in MongoDB This is similar to the SQL GROUP BY clause where it is used to collect identical data into groups and perform aggregate functions on the grouped data. The common fields across Jan 24, 2017 · mongodb group values by multiple fields Mongodb Aggregation Framework | Group over multiple values? How to group by multiple columns and multiple values in mongodb USE CASE: When a user visits a page called earnings, I need to show him the earnings for the last week for each job and total earnings (then he can change the date range). 1 driver. The $group stage combines multiple documents with the same field, fields, or expression into a single document according to a group key. The other answers on this site use BasicDBObject or Document b… MongoDB group by values in an array field Asked 10 years, 3 months ago Modified 10 years, 3 months ago Viewed 13k times May 12, 2020 · Hi Friends, I am new to mongoDB and it’s really exciting. But as your queries become more complex, you'll need to know more about *MongoDB aggregation*. The common fields across May 4, 2016 · I have been trying to use MongoDB Aggregation operator for getting the last record (based on 'fixtm' which is the fixtime). Learn to use group by in MongoDB for efficient data manipulation. Apr 7, 2022 · Mongodb group by values and count the number of occurence Asked 3 years, 9 months ago Modified 3 years, 9 months ago Viewed 11k times Jul 7, 2023 · Hello everyone. Categorize documents into buckets using `$bucket` in MongoDB aggregation, specifying boundaries and output fields for each bucket. Next year admission dibo. Learn efficient techniques for grouping and aggregating data across multiple fields in MongoDB, exploring advanced methods to organize and analyze complex database collections. Learn how to use PyMongo to perform aggregation operations, including examples of grouping and filtering data in collection, and explaining operations. And we will also do this with various methodologies. Help me to form the query… attaching two sample collections, great regards from my side. In mongo group query, the result shows only the key(s) in arguments. Sep 29, 2018 · 4 When you group data on any database, it means you want to perform accumulated operation on the required field and the other field which will not be include in accumulated operation will be used in group like Feb 5, 2018 · Now I want to count the group of data by my custom expression check 'twentyFourHourAgo, fortyEightHourAgo, thirtyDaysAgo', and also by the value of a field (functionalArea, position, locations, keywords, workType). 4. In this comprehensive guide, we‘ll dive deep into MongoDB multi-field grouping and aggregation essentials with practical examples. Learn powerful MongoDB aggregation techniques to group, analyze, and transform data using the $group operator with practical, hands-on examples. I’m currently learning Express and MongoDB using Mongoose in my apps. Feb 3, 2024 · Introduction As a NoSQL database, MongoDB provides a powerful aggregation framework for transforming and combining data within the database. This approach allows you to group documents by a field and then count how many documents fall under each group.
tbmwm
9xlkyhp
xnhejuymqvar
uod8bnt
ylrv3
ghhhpqr
wlwu5m
0di6e9
v3huzw
8bdysy